Output ae18640edbc551493c0b8b67a6217479b74b497add43dfef23f7ec284693963a:14

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3416917b55d0b80444e4286ca14e5a711dc327c OP_EQUAL
address
3PsEUxh6pzgVvv7SKwELdxzNFsVEV5H3sT
transaction
ae18640edbc551493c0b8b67a6217479b74b497add43dfef23f7ec284693963a
spent
true